Hi how do morris traveller rear wings fit on?

They screw into the wooden wheelarches with hex screws. about 10 of them.

None of the exterior panels on the Minor are welded on- all bolt on. you do mean outer rear wings and not inner?

I would use new fixings Image they are cheap from parts suppliers or Screwfix, or the like.
